Transaction 680800347bf929b79df01605d2995cb61736ca8d5e279ec631b47b888bf79198
1 Input
1 Output
-
680800347bf929b79df01605d2995cb61736ca8d5e279ec631b47b888bf79198:0
- value
- 1566101
- script pubkey
- OP_0 OP_PUSHBYTES_20 35952be381ae265c86c7c9fb6fe304f799e6748e
- address
- bc1qxk2jhcup4cn9epk8e8aklccy77v7vaywx0wf87